Mold spores range from 2–20 microns, making them easy targets for any H13 HEPA filter—but controlling mold requires addressing humidity, not just filtration.

An air purifier captures airborne mold spores, but it does not kill mold growing on surfaces or address the moisture that causes mold. Think of it as one tool in a three-part strategy: eliminate moisture (dehumidifier, fix leaks), remove existing mold (physical cleaning), and capture airborne spores (HEPA purifier).

Important

Critical: A HEPA purifier alone will not solve a mold problem. If you have visible mold growth, you must: (1) fix the moisture source, (2) physically remove the mold (for areas over 10 sq ft, hire a professional), and (3) run a HEPA purifier to capture residual airborne spores. Skipping steps 1 and 2 means the mold continues producing spores faster than any purifier can capture them.

The Role of UV-C in Mold Purifiers

UV-C light (254 nm wavelength) can damage mold spore DNA, rendering them unable to reproduce. However, effectiveness depends entirely on exposure time—how long the spore is in contact with the UV light.

Most consumer air purifiers move air past the UV-C bulb too quickly for reliable kill rates. A spore traveling at 200 CFM past a small UV bulb gets milliseconds of exposure. Lab sterilization uses minutes of exposure. The practical contribution of UV-C in most consumer units is minimal for mold.

Exception: Units with large UV-C chambers and slow air passages (like the RGF REME HALO for HVAC systems) can achieve meaningful germicidal effect. But these are whole-home HVAC add-ons, not portable purifiers.

For portable mold purifiers, HEPA filtration captures spores (rendering them harmless since they can't germinate on the filter) and activated carbon captures MVOCs. UV-C is a nice-to-have but not the primary technology.

Humidity Control: The Essential Companion

Keep humidity below 50% in all rooms and below 40% in basements and crawl spaces. A dehumidifier paired with a HEPA purifier is the most effective combination for mold-prone environments.

Real-World Mold Scenarios

Example 1: Basement Mold Prevention

A finished basement (600 sq ft) with seasonal humidity spikes to 65% RH. Setup: 50-pint dehumidifier maintaining 45% RH + Coway Airmega 400 (400 CFM, 5.3 ACH). Result: Mold spore count (tested via mold test kit) dropped from "elevated" to "normal" within 2 weeks. No visible mold growth after 6 months.

Example 2: Post-Remediation Recovery

After professional mold remediation in a bathroom, residual airborne spores linger. An Austin Air HealthMate Plus in the adjacent bedroom (200 sq ft, ~12 ACH) captures residual spores and eliminates the musty MVOC odor within 48 hours. The heavy carbon bed specifically targets the earthy, musty gases that HEPA alone cannot capture.

Example 3: Bathroom without Exhaust Fan

A rental apartment bathroom without a functioning exhaust fan. Chronic moisture after showers. A Winix 5500-2 placed just outside the bathroom door captures spores that drift out, while a small fan in the bathroom window provides crude ventilation. Not ideal, but reduces bedroom spore exposure by an estimated 60%.
